Tài Coder
Đang tải giao diện...
Đang tải giao diện...
Trang này mô tả tổng quan về cấu trúc, các thành phần chính và cơ chế hoạt động của website này, giúp bạn hiểu rõ hơn về cách website được xây dựng và vận hành.
Sơ đồ tổng quan các thành phần chính và luồng dữ liệu
Giao diện người dùng được xây dựng bằng Next.js (framework của React) kết hợp với Tailwind CSS để tạo ra trải nghiệm hiện đại, tối ưu và responsive. Tất cả các thành phần UI đều là component React, dễ tái sử dụng và mở rộng.
Hệ thống định tuyến động của Next.js cho phép tạo các trang tĩnh và động dễ dàng, hỗ trợ SEO tốt và tối ưu hiệu suất. Các file trong thư mục src/app/
tương ứng với các route trên website.
Các component được tổ chức trong src/app/components/
, giúp tái sử dụng và quản lý giao diện hiệu quả. Mỗi component đảm nhận một chức năng riêng biệt, dễ bảo trì và mở rộng.
Website có thể lấy dữ liệu tĩnh (static) hoặc động (dynamic) thông qua API. Next.js hỗ trợ getStaticProps, getServerSideProps và API routes để linh hoạt trong việc lấy và xử lý dữ liệu.
Website được triển khai trên các nền tảng cloud như Vercel để đảm bảo tốc độ, bảo mật và khả năng mở rộng. Quá trình CI/CD tự động giúp cập nhật website nhanh chóng mỗi khi có thay đổi mã nguồn.